The modern horror story grew and developed across the 19th century, embracing categories as diverse as ghost stories, the supernatural and psychological horror, medical and scientific horrors, colonial horror, and tales of the uncanny and precognition. This anthology brings together 29 of the greatest horror stories of the period, from 1816 to 1912, from the British, Irish, American, and European traditions.
